Vacuum Regularly for Cleanliness
One of the best ways to minimize the amount of dust and dirt in the carpet is by vacuuming it regularly. High-traffic areas require care two or three days a week. Regularly vacuuming prevents particles from embedding into fibers, which means they will appear newer longer. It works nicely primarily due to the use of a vacuum with a strong attraction and a spinning brush cleanup vacuum bags or canisters when half full for best performance. Treat Spills and Stains Immediately
Cleaning up spills as soon as they happen avoids permanent stains. In the event of an accident, quickly dab any liquid with a clean, absorbent cloth. Rubbing can push the stain deeper into the carpet, making it harder to remove. Use a gentle cleaning solution and gently pat the area to dissolve the residue. For particular stains like wine or coffee, you may need a specialized product to clean them thoroughly. If you act quickly, the carpet can still look good as new, minus the lingering smell.
Use Doormats and Rugs Strategically
Putting mats on the entrances minimizes how much soil is brought into the house. Request that family and visitors wipe their shoes before entering. In high-traffic areas, such as living rooms and hallways, consider adding an area rug for extra protection. These mats collect dirt that you can easily remove and clean regularly. Regular rotation of rugs every few months helps to wear them evenly and prolong their lifespan.

Schedule Deep Cleaning Sessions
You can vacuum regularly, but to maintain your carpets thoroughly, you will need to do a deep cleaning once or twice a year. You can rent or even buy a carpet cleaner, though, which provides a deeper wash in deeper layers of the carpet. Hot water extraction, also known as steam cleaning, is an effective technique for most types of carpeting. Professional services are also an option for busy individuals or those with stubborn spots.
Deal with Pet Hair and Odours Quickly
If you have pets around the house, then cleaning can be even more challenging. If you have a vacuum cleaner with a pet hair attachment, it can also easily pick up fur fibers. Sprinkling baking soda on your carpet and vacuuming it up also helps with odor control. Groom your pets regularly the less they shed hair inside. Cleaning litter boxes and pet beds, too, also reduces foul odors. Even with two active dogs, the home is welcoming with regular care.
Control Moisture and Humidity
Of course, if carpets are left wet, they may help mold grow and foul odors. When cleaning, use fans or open windows to speed up drying times. Low-moisture air: In humid climates, a dehumidifier helps maintain low air moisture levels. When cleaning spots, do not soak the carpets, as it will seep into the padding.
